About
This skill provides a comprehensive framework for building and managing Rack middleware within Ruby ecosystems, specifically optimized for Sinatra. It offers expert guidance on middleware stacking, custom implementation patterns for logging and authentication, and efficient request/response processing. Developers can leverage this skill to implement standardized security headers, session management, and complex conditional middleware chains while ensuring best practices for performance and code maintainability.